How Our Condo Water Extraction Service Works
A proper water extraction process needs a thoughtful approach to prevent further damage and ensure a thorough drying. We’ll assess the situation, develop a customized plan, and execute it with precision and care. When you choose our team, you can rest easy knowing that your condo is in good hands.
Step 1: Assessment and Planning
We’ll inspect your condo to find out the extent of the damage and create a comprehensive plan to extract the water and dry the area. Our team will use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and prevent further damage.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Using our advanced equipment, we’ll extract the water from your condo, removing as much moisture as possible. This step is crucial to preventing further damage and ensuring a thorough drying process.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
We’ll use specialized drying equipment to dry your condo, including walls, floors, and ceilings. Our team will also use dehumidifiers to remove excess moisture and prevent mold growth.
Step 4: Sanitizing and Disinfecting
Once the area is dry, we’ll sanitize and disinfect the space to prevent the growth of mold and bacteria. This step is essential to ensuring your condo is safe and healthy to inhabit.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Cleanup
Our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ure the area is dry and free of any remaining moisture. We’ll also clean up any debris and dispose of it properly.

Condo Water Extraction Cost in Pecan Creek, AZ
The cost of condo water extraction services can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Pecan Creek, AZ. Here are some estimated price ranges: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Assessment and Planning |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area, complexity of damage |
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Amount of water extracted, equipment required |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, duration of drying process |
| Sanitizing and Disinfecting |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age |
| Final Inspection and Cleanup |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area, complexity of damage |
| Insurance Help | $0 – $1,000 | Complexity of insurance claims process, number of claims |
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ment and may vary based on the specific needs of your condo. Our team offers free estimates to ensure you understand the cost of our services before we begin.
